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41328356101 2912808403 58111537
89 164700
89 164700
810 798 19433521 7815 493942682
All about undefined
Interested in learning more?
89 164700
810 798 19433521 7815 493942682
See more
302452576 73221925
52 584170 0076 68438349759
See more
40356 605439259 79943258
17740 82339 7637 527
See more